While the pH of natural drinking water typically ranges between 6.5 and 8.5, commercial brands often market water with a pH of 9 or higher, promising numerous health advantages. This raises a key question for health-conscious consumers: what does pH-9 water do for you, and are the touted benefits truly supported by science or simply marketing claims?
